Understanding PPC: A Brief Overview

PPC, or Pay-Per-Click, is an advertising model in which advertisers pay a fee each time their ad is clicked. Essentially, it is a way of buying visits to your website, rather than attempting to earn those visits organically. PPC campaigns are typically run through popular advertising platforms like Google Ads, Bing Ads, and social media platforms such as Facebook and Instagram.

The Benefits of PPC Marketing

1. Immediate Visibility and Results

Unlike other marketing channels that can take time to yield results, PPC advertising offers almost instant visibility. Once your campaign is set up and approved, your ads can appear on search engine results pages (SERPs) or social media feeds, ensuring your brand is front and center when potential customers are actively searching for your products or services.

2. Targeted Reach

PPC allows you to target your audience with precision. Through advanced targeting options, such as demographic information, keywords, interests, and location, you can ensure your ads are shown to the most relevant audience. This level of targeting increases the likelihood of reaching users who are more likely to convert, thereby maximizing the return on your advertising investment.

3. Cost Control and Measurable Results

One of the key advantages of PPC marketing is the ability to control your budget and track your results. With PPC, you set your budget, and you only pay when someone clicks on your ad. This level of cost control allows businesses of all sizes to participate in PPC advertising. Additionally, PPC platforms provide detailed analytics and reporting, allowing you to measure the effectiveness of your campaigns and make data-driven decisions to optimize your results.

Getting Started with PPC Marketing

Now that we have established the fundamental benefits of PPC advertising, let’s explore the key steps to get started with your first PPC campaign:

1. Define Your Goals

Before launching a PPC campaign, it is crucial to define your objectives. Are you looking to increase website traffic, generate leads, boost sales, or enhance brand awareness? Clearly defining your goals will help you structure your campaigns and measure success effectively.

2. Choose the Right PPC Platform

Choosing the right PPC platform is essential for reaching your target audience effectively. Google Ads is the most popular platform, offering extensive reach through its vast network, including search ads, display ads, and video ads. Alternatively, social media platforms like Facebook Ads and Instagram Ads can be powerful for businesses targeting specific demographics or seeking engagement through visual content.

3. Conduct Thorough Keyword Research

Keywords are the backbone of PPC campaigns. Effective keyword research ensures your ads appear when users search for relevant terms. Utilize keyword research tools to identify high-volume, low-competition keywords that align with your business offerings. Long-tail keywords can be particularly valuable, as they often indicate higher purchase intent.

4. Create Compelling Ad Copy

Crafting compelling ad copy is essential to grab the attention of your target audience and entice them to click on your ads. Keep your ad copy concise, yet informative, highlighting your unique selling propositions and compelling offers. Test different variations to identify which messaging resonates best with your audience.

5. Optimize Landing Pages

Driving traffic to your website is just the first step; ensuring a seamless user experience is equally important. Design optimized landing pages that align with your ads, provide relevant information, and have clear call-to-action (CTA) buttons to encourage conversions. A well-optimized landing page enhances the user journey and increases the likelihood of conversion.

6. Monitor, Analyze, and Optimize

PPC campaigns require ongoing monitoring and optimization to achieve optimal results. Continuously analyze your campaign performance, including click-through rates (CTR), conversion rates, and return on ad spend (ROAS). Make data-driven decisions to refine your campaigns, such as adjusting bidding strategies, refining targeting, or testing new ad variations.
